Add company

Losacio Ltd

Information Technologies in Milton Keynes, Buckinghamshire, United Kingdom

Losacio Ltd contacts:

Phone:

Postal code: MK5 6LR

Address: 11 Kendall Place, Medbourne, Milton Keynes, Buckinghamshire, MK5 6LR

Fax:

Website:

Email:

Edit information about Losacio Ltd

Losacio Ltd Reviews:

Add review